Abstract

The present invention relates to a kind of headlamp and refrigerators.Headlamp includes: non-transparent panel, including opposite front and back;Wiring board, set on the back side of the non-transparent panel, at least one side of the wiring board is equipped with LED light, and the outer cup of the LED light is equipped with the propagation element of translucency.Above-mentioned technical proposal at least has following technical effect that headlamp provided by the technical program, the light that LED is issued will not be emitted directly toward the eyes of observer, and light homogeneous soft can reduce injury of the light to eyes, and visual effect is more preferable.Refrigerator includes headlamp as described above, at least has following technical effect that headlamp is completely accommodated within holding tank, and the space that will not occupy storage food can obtain bigger operating space in installation and removal.

Referring to figs. 2 to Fig. 8, in the headlamp 100 provided by embodiment one, wiring board 12 is one-sided circuit board 120, single Face wiring board 120 has printing surface, which is away from the back side of non-transparent panel 110, and printing surface is equipped with LED light 130.It passes Broadcasting element is lens 140, and non-transparent panel 110, one-sided circuit board 120 and lens 140 are cascading.So set, LED The radiation direction that lamp 130 issues deviates from the front of non-transparent panel 110, and the direction of observation with eyes is identical, LED light 130 The light of sending will not be emitted directly toward the eyes of observer, and light homogeneous soft can reduce injury of the light to eyes, vision Effect is more preferable.
Specifically, different viewing angles referring to fig. 1 and fig. 2, non-transparent panel 110 include opposite front and The back side, one-sided circuit board 120 are bonded with the stacking of the back side of non-transparent panel 110.One-sided circuit board 120, which has, deviates from non-transparent face The printing surface at the back side of plate 110 is evenly provided with multiple LED light 130, so that the light issued is more uniform, meanwhile, it uses LED light 130 can reduce energy consumption to a certain extent, save cost.Lens 140 can be molded by milky optical material Type, lens 140 offer the recess portion of accommodating LED light 130, and part of the lens 140 other than recess portion is bonded with wiring board, meanwhile, The part that lens 140 exceed other than one-sided circuit board 120 directly can be bonded fixation, lens 140 with the realization of non-transparent panel 110 Shape it is roughly the same with the shape of one-sided circuit board 120, formed LED light 130 light emitting region.
Light relative to traditional LED point light source or area source sending is emitted directly toward the eyes of observer, the present embodiment In, since the printing surface of one-sided circuit board 120 deviates from non-transparent panel 110, LED light 130 is set on printing surface, and LED light 130 is sent out Light out will not be towards the eyes of observer, when from the front of non-transparent panel 110, and with reference to Figure 13, LED light 130 is sent out The direction of observation of radiation direction and eyes out be it is identical, the light that LED light 130 issues will not be emitted directly toward the eye of observer Eyeball, light homogeneous soft can reduce injury of the light to eyes, and visual effect is more preferable.Meanwhile guaranteeing certain illumination functions In the case where, moreover it is possible to play the role of decorative.
With reference to Fig. 6 to Fig. 8, the surface opposite with one-sided circuit board 120 of lens 140 is formed with the protrusion being successively arranged alternately 142 and groove 144.In order to enable light distribution is more uniform, in lens 140 towards the surface of one-sided circuit board 120 equipped with convex 142 and groove 144 are played, refraction and the order of reflection of light is increased, it is close to improve the light being pierced by from the inner surface of lens 140 Degree, so that the light issued from lens 140 is more uniform.
With reference to Fig. 3 and Fig. 4, there is gap between lens 140 and LED light 130.It so, it is possible to reduce vibration or extraneous pressure Power to be in contact between lens 140 and LED light 130 and the mechanical damage that generates, reduces the spoilage of LED light 130, thus Save maintenance cost.
With reference to Fig. 2, Fig. 5 and Fig. 6, one-sided circuit board 120 and lens 140 are ring-type.In order to reduce making for LED light 130 With quantity, cost is reduced, and reduces the influence to luminous intensity simultaneously, as shown in Fig. 2, by one-sided circuit board 120 and lens 140 It is set as cyclic annular, such as annulus, Fang Huan or other shapes, when the non-transparency of non-transparent panel 110 is lower, single side route The shape of plate 120 determines the light emitting region of LED light 130, i.e. the light emitting region of LED light 130 is also annular in shape, can guarantee certain The light emitting region of range has preferable decorative effect.In order to enable one-sided circuit board 120 to be completely covered by lens 140, no Be exposed in air, by the annular profile of lens 140 be configured than one-sided circuit board 120 annular profile larger, lens 140 Covering one-sided circuit board 120 other than part be directly bonded with non-transparent panel 110.In addition, cricoid one-sided circuit board 120 It is larger with circumferential direction area shared by cricoid lens 140, the thickness of integral illumination lamp 100 can be done it is more frivolous, to reduce LED There is fleck defect in lamp 130.
Further, since cricoid 140 volume of lens is larger, it is easy the damage when producing preparation, therefore in injection molding The partial shape of lens 140 can be formed, is then spliced into complete lens 140 using glue, double-sided adhesive etc..For example, As shown in Figure 6 and Figure 7, U-shaped shape can be formed, two U-shaped shape mirror images are spliced into cricoid lens 140.
With reference to Fig. 9 and Figure 10, in the headlamp 200 provided by embodiment two, wiring board 12 is double-sided wiring board 220, For the tool of double-sided wiring board 220 there are two opposite printing surface, each printing surface is equipped with LED light 230;Propagation element is light guide 240, perpendicular to the thickness direction of light guide 240, double-sided wiring board 220 is located in non-the thickness direction of double-sided wiring board 220 Between optic panel 210 and light guide 240.So set, LED light 230 issue light ray parallel in non-transparent panel 210, will not The eyes of observer are emitted directly toward, light homogeneous soft can reduce injury of the light to eyes, and visual effect is more preferable.
Specifically, with reference to Fig. 1 and different viewing angle shown in Fig. 9, non-transparent panel 210 include opposite front and The back side, double-sided wiring board 220 are set to the back side of non-transparent panel 210, and double-sided wiring board 220 has there are two opposite printing surface, Each printing surface is equipped with multiple LED light 230, and therefore, which has the effect of double-side.Light guide 240 Optical material is used, the light that LED light 230 is issued forms required light emitting region along the shape of optical material. The thickness direction of double-sided wiring board 220 is each perpendicular to light guide perpendicular to the thickness direction of light guide 240, i.e. two printing surfaces 240, the light that the LED light 230 on two printing surfaces issues is carried out towards opposite both direction along the shape of light guide 240 The transmission to realize light is reflected and be totally reflected, realizes the large area light emitting of light guide 240.Since light guide 240 has leaded light Effect, therefore, the large area light emitting of light guide 240 can be realized using the LED light 230 of a small amount of number, thereby reduce cost. Double-sided wiring board 220 is set as sheet, since thinner thickness can fit in any profile of light guide 240, or in light guide A pit is offered on 240, double-sided wiring board 220 is set in pit, so that more light enter light guide 240, and is subtracted Few the distance between non-transparent panel 210 and light guide 240.
Light relative to traditional LED point light source or area source sending is emitted directly toward the eyes of observer, the present embodiment In, due to double-sided wiring board 220 thickness direction perpendicular to light guide 240 thickness direction, LED light 230 issue light Line can be transmitted along the shape of light guide 240, so that light is dissipated along the shape of light guide 240, from non-transparent panel 210 Front observation when, with reference to Figure 14, light that LED light 230 issues and is parallel to non-transparent not towards the direction of observation of eyes Panel 210, the light that LED light 230 issues will not be emitted directly toward the eyes of observer, and light homogeneous soft can reduce light Injury to eyes, visual effect are more preferable.Meanwhile in the case where guaranteeing certain illumination functions, moreover it is possible to play decorative work With.
Further, light guide 240 is ring-type, and projected outline of the double-sided wiring board 220 on light guide 240 is without departing from leading The profile of light part 240.In order to reduce the usage quantity of LED light 230, cost is reduced, and reduce the influence to luminous intensity simultaneously, Light guide 240 is set as cyclic annular, such as annulus, Fang Huan or other shapes, when the non-transparency of non-transparent panel 210 is lower When, the shape of light guide 240 determines the light emitting region of LED light 230, i.e. the light emitting region of LED light 230 is also annular in shape, can Guarantee a certain range of light emitting region, there is preferable decorative effect.In order to not influence visuality, double-sided wiring board 220 The profile of projected outline on light guide 240 without departing from light guide 240.Figure 10 is merely to illustrate that 220 He of double-sided wiring board The positional relationship of light guide 240, the enlarged drawing of the double-sided wiring board 220 of formation, in practice without departing from the wheel of light guide 240 It is wide.In addition, volume shared by cricoid light guide 240 is larger, thus the thickness of integral illumination lamp 200 can be done it is more frivolous, and And 230 negligible amounts of LED light, reduce LED light 230 to a certain extent and the phenomenon that fleck defect occurs.
In some other embodiment, it is visual preferable to be formed that the front of non-transparent panel 11 is covered with ink design layer Pattern, play good decoration function.When non-transparent panel 11 uses the lower material of the non-transparencies such as glass, plastic cement When, non-transparent panel 11 front covering ink design layer can play the role of decoration, can also play shading with Realize opaque function, meanwhile, it is again covered with ink layer at the back side of non-transparent panel 11, so that non-transparent panel 11 is better Realize opaque function, the light for avoiding LED light 13 from issuing is emitted directly toward eyes.For example, non-transparent panel 11 uses food-grade The glass panel that tempered glass is made prints food-grade high temperature ink pattern in front, when observer's facing illumination lamp 10 When, ink design layer plays good decoration function, improves ornamental performance.Back up black ink, to prevent LED light 13 from sending out Light out is emitted directly toward the eyes of observer through glass panel.
In some other embodiment, wiring board 12 is additionally provided with and the concatenated resistive element 15 of LED light 13.Resistive element 15 It can be Chip-R or welding kesistance, connect with LED light 13, play the role of partial pressure, prevent electric current is excessive from causing LED light 13 Scaling loss.As shown in figure 5, resistive element 15 uses Chip-R 150.
